Technical Information
| Kind | Super Professional Blenders |
| Brand/Model | BLOOM/Triton |
| Length | 7,5" (19 cm) |
| Number of teeth | 33 wide, hammer-shaped teeth |
| Material | Japanese SUS440C steel |
| Hardness | 60-61 HRC |
| Blade type | Convex + super blenders |
| Cutting rate | Approximately 70% |
| Sharpening | High-precision CNC manufacturing |
| Channel | Simple Teflon channel |
| Screw | Ball bearing clamping |
| Sleeves | Ergonomic semi-offset |
Frequently Asked Questions
Why choose Triton over a conventional blender?
Because their 33 wide, hammer-shaped teeth remove more material per pass, saving time while maintaining a consistent finish.
What is the hammer-shaped teeth design?
The wide, hammer-shaped teeth are designed to quickly catch and remove a large amount of hair while smoothing the texture — a geometry that removes more material than a fine-toothed blender, without leaving visible marks.
Are Triton brushes suitable for curly and voluminous hair?
Yes, they are particularly effective on Poodles and Lagotto Romagnolo, where they help to smooth and soften the texture.
Can they be used on double coats like those of Spitz dogs?
Absolutely, they structure the silhouette while respecting the natural volume.
Are they suitable for quick commercial cuts?
Yes, they remove more hair per pass than a conventional blender, making them effective for intensive salon use.
How do I maintain BLOOM Triton lamps?
Wipe the blades after use, regularly oil the ball bearing clamping screw, and store in their case to preserve their performance.
